How they compare

Northern Africa and Western Asia currently reports 10,122 against 3,493 in Romania, a difference of 6,629.

That makes Northern Africa and Western Asia's figure about 2.9 times Romania's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 14 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Romania ahead.

Northern Africa and Western Asia ranks 17th and Romania ranks 18th of 37 groups.

Across the 4 decades both report, Northern Africa and Western Asia averaged higher in 1 and Romania in 2.
